您好,登錄后才能下訂單哦!
對于ImageView的觸摸事件處理,可以通過以下幾種方式來實現:
實現View.OnTouchListener接口,重寫onTouch方法來處理觸摸事件。在onTouch方法中根據觸摸事件的類型(ACTION_DOWN、ACTION_MOVE、ACTION_UP等)來執行相應的操作。
使用GestureDetector類來處理手勢操作,例如單擊、雙擊、長按等。可以通過GestureDetector的onTouchEvent方法來處理觸摸事件,同時重寫onSingleTapConfirmed、onDoubleTap、onLongPress方法來處理相應的手勢操作。
使用OnTouchListener和GestureDetector結合的方式來處理觸摸事件,可以同時處理普通的觸摸事件和復雜的手勢操作。
在布局文件中設置ImageView的clickable屬性為true,然后在Activity中通過setOnClickListenr方法來設置點擊事件的處理邏輯。
無論采用哪種方式,都需要注意在處理觸摸事件時,要考慮用戶的操作習慣和體驗,保證用戶可以方便、準確地進行交互操作。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。